Output 6f1866501b857998afc93cdda6d4d290a05208a04b51e281518acb5232d009e7:1

value
395756223
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62c44f7bc76a5e9bdd9d3d1d4b25082b3026b975 OP_EQUAL
address
3AhFKEZP3ym7YWXVhSAAVbzG3R22TtZsfo
transaction
6f1866501b857998afc93cdda6d4d290a05208a04b51e281518acb5232d009e7
spent
true